    What's special

    Here is an opportunity to own a piece of history with this distinctive 1804 cape, complemented by a modern addition that seamlessly marries historic charm with contemporary comforts for an affordable price! This unique property offers the best of both worlds, with a newer livable section of the home providing four comfortable bedrooms and 2.5 bathrooms, ensuring plenty of space for family and guests. The home features a spacious kitchen equipped with a Vermont Castings wood stove, a generous pantry, an island, and a dedicated food preparation area. Step out onto the large deck off the kitchen and enjoy the serene views of the sprawling backyard, perfect for relaxing or entertaining. Recent upgrades include a new water softener system, enhancing the home's convenience and comfort. A Generac whole-house generator is included. Home has a newly constructed (2016) attached 2-car garage. The property sits on 10.3 acres of picturesque land, featuring a sloping mixed wood forest with scenic paths leading to 610 feet of private waterfront along the 'Thoroughfare' between Davis Pond and Holbrook Pond—an ideal setting for nature lovers, canoeists, and outdoor enthusiasts. While the original 1804 cape (extension) is ready for restoration, (not livable) it offers you the chance to bring this historic gem back to life, preserving its character while adding your personal touch. Located within an easy drive to both Bangor and the Maine coastline, this property combines convenience with a rural lifestyle. Waterfrontage and 10.3 acres it's SOLD 'AS-IS'
